Painting Blades
|
Your blades have been primed at the Concept2 factory. Follow the painting directions below appropriate for your primed blades. Painting White BladesThe white top coat is a 2K polyurethane finish and is compatible with most finish coats (that is, acrylic enamel, polyurethane or epoxy paint). Painting Gray BladesThe gray primer is designed to be finish coated with automotive or marine grade acrylic enamel paint. Polyurethane is not compatible with the gray primer.
